What is the PharmSource Lead Sheet ?
The PharmSource Lead Sheet (PLS) is a weekly, web-based lead generation service that delivers new business opportunities and market intelligence information for CROs, CMOs and other companies that serve the pharmaceutical and biotechnology sectors.
Every week, our professional team of researchers thoroughly identifies and qualifies fresh opportunities in the drug pipeline, including drug candidate status changes and bio/pharma alliances and financings that likely signal a need for new products and services.
Receiving these fresh, qualified sales leads saves you significant time and leads you directly to targeted opportunities. We help you spend your time selling, not prospecting for leads. Up to 70+ leads are reported per week; approximately 15+ of those are European- or Asian-based opportunities. Where does PharmSource get leads?
Our expert team searches public sources to identify new bio/pharma company and product activity. We also harvest leads via our live coverage of major medical conferences, industry trade shows, etc. We add value to the information we collect by abstracting and categorizing it, adding contact and qualification information, and putting it into a searchable online database.
What types of leads does the PharmSource Lead Sheet report on?
The PharmSource Lead Sheet (PLS) reports on drug candidates moving through the clinical pipeline from Discovery to Phase III, as well as products filed, approved, marketed or terminated in Phase II or III. The PLS also reports on product acquisitions and alliances, corporate mergers and acquisitions (M&As), corporate financings, and key appointments. It also includes information on other sponsor events such as the opening, closing or selling of facilities, increases or decreases in workforce, new technologies, etc.
For each company reported, we provide verified contact names. For most companies, we provide a verified commonly-used e-mail format.
What are the main features of the PharmSource Lead Sheet?
In addition to reporting fresh information on pipeline changes, pharma/biotech financings and other new business opportunities each week, tne PharmSource Lead Sheet (PLS) offers the following features:
- Preferences
This filtering feature allows individual users to personalize their view of PLS issues to show only leads that are relevant matches based on their choices. This is another important time-saver in helping you quickly identify actionable leads. - Qualifying Information Search
This feature allows subscribers to search the database for company information by various parameters related to ownership, size, annual revenues, R&D expenditures, venture capital funding and location. Search results are directly downloaded into spreadsheet format. - Full Database Search
This feature allows subscribers to search the entire PLS database using many different parameters, including development phase; API (41+ options); dosage form (29+ options); therapeutic area (55+ options); geographic location, etc. Search results can instantly be downloaded into a reader-friendly format and/or a spreadsheet format. - Printer-friendly Version
This feature provides a simple text version of the weekly PLS report, which can be easily printed. - Email Lead
This function allows subscribers to email individual leads to other authorized users within the organization.
